Hardcover. Condizione: Good. First Edition. She was an up-front, real woman who rose from humble beginnings. Her daily live television show drew millions of viewers. Her mere mention of a product could turn it into a household name.This may sound like Oprah Winfrey, but it s a description of Ruth Lyons, a pioneering broadcaster whose audience in 1960 equaled that of Winfrey s today. With a mix of sentimentality and caustic commentary she ad-libbed her way through commercials and interviews with Hollywood stars. She ruled a broadcast empire and a famous charity all the while maintaining that she was simply a normal housewife and mother who happened to have a radio show. National magazines labeled her The most influential housewife in America. Her fame was such that throughout the 1950s and '60s, tens of thousands showed up for her remote broadcasts and other personal appearances. 100,000 people tried to get tickets for a 1957 event in her honor.Before Oprah: Ruth Lyons, The Woman Who Created Talk TV, is th.

Softcover. Condizione: Good. Joe Blundo's column, So To Speak, began appearing in the lifestyle section of The Columbus Dispatch in May 1997. It's a mix of humor, human interest and information.In 2002, Joe won the National Society of Newspaper Columnists contest for humor writing in large newspapers.He has been at The Columbus Dispatch since 1978. He started as the night police reporter and also has worked as a suburban reporter, a copy editor, an assistant Metro editor, Accent editor and a Home & Garden reporter.He was born in New Castle, Pa., on April 17, 1954, to Catherine and Ben Blundo. An avid reader as a child, he became interested in writing while a student at New Castle High School.After graduation, he enrolled at Westminster College in New Wilmington, Pa. He left there in 1973 to study journalism at Kent State University. He received his bachelor's degree from Kent in 1975, the same year he married Deborah Robinson of Westerville, Ohio.Joe started his career at The Parkersburg Sentinel, where he worked from 1976 to 1978 as a reporter.

Hardcover. Condizione: Good. The strong guidance of parents and teachers as he grew up in Alabama's Appalachia motivated Donald Harrison to reach for outstanding career achievements. He became one of the most respected and well-known cardiologists in the world, most notably in building a world-class cardiology program at Stanford University. He then moved to Cincinnati to direct the University's Medical Center with more than 1,000 faculty members and over $240 million in funded research and an extensive building program.In this memoir, Dr. Harrison describes the changes in medicine and cardiology that he has experienced personally and that he has influenced over a career spanning 50 years. His drive for excellence came from his mother's early, strong hand, although she later rejected his choice of careers. Much of his life's work has been to heal broken hearts, even his own in his relation to his mother.There were and continue to be many highlights in his 50-year career: Being the cardiologist for the first heart transplant performed in the United States by his close colleague and friend, Dr. Norman Shumway, at Stanford; making medical research and training cardiologists for the future priorities at the Stanford University Medical Center and the University of Cincinnati Medical Center; treating royalty in the United States and around the world; visiting China and the Soviet Union to treat patients and open diplomatic doors; and in developing new drugs and technology for treating patients with heart disease.Dr. Harrison continues to be active as a venture capitalist and a company founder. He has been the founder or co-founder of six medical technology companies and has been on the board of directors of twelve companies. He lives in Cincinnati, Ohio with his wife, Laura.

The photographers of the Clinton County project--there were nearly twenty of them--did not work quickly; they studied the lay of the land, met people, drove the streets and alleys of every community, and knocked on several hundred doors. More than two years, countless miles, and several thousand images later, the result is A Place Called Home.One of the most ambitious photographic projects ever compiled in Ohio, it arose as idea in the minds of two local women--Joann Chamberlin and Leilani Popp--who saw it as a fund-raising vehicle for their Clinton County Foundation. Its execution fell to the localOrange Frazer Press, whose urban art and coffeetablebooks had put it within the orbit of some of the best photographers in the country. And so it began,the diverse group ranging from Thomas Witte (journeyman Sports Illustrated shooter) and Dan Patterson (one of the country's foremost military aviation photographers), to Thomas Schiff (who brought in his 360-degree panoramic camera) and Ty Greenlees (the lead photographer who brought his own airplane for aerial shots).It was the photographic equivalent of bringing the Special Forces into Clinton County to chase down insurgent photographs. Naturalist and landscape specialist Ron Levi mapped most of the county, studying its agrarian vistas through four seasons to learn where the light fell most advantageously. Bob Flischel, the noted portrait photographer, came in from Cincinnati for lengthy sessions involving a sound stage of lights (as well as the patience of his subjects). The photographers juggled whimsical weather and the vagaries of people, machinery, and livestock. They scheduled and re-scheduled.The foundation, in a farsighted moment of its own, gave the photographers--most of whom did not know the county--a virtual carte blanche to discover the essential imagery of the place we call home. Their work to locate our universal imagery has become a picture of life in one particular Midwestern place, held firmly by two centuries of agrarian small town traditions even as it moves itself into a less-traditional future. Picture by picture, these photographers demonstrate how we live and work and play, and they do this in such a compelling fashion that their narrative picture leads others to wish they lived here, as well.
